You are developing a procedure for determining traces of copper in biological materials using a wet digestion followed by measurements by atomic absorption spectrophotometry. In order to test the validity of the method, you obtain a NIST orchard leaves standard reference material and analyze this material with your procedure five times and obtain a mean of 12.1_7 ppm with a standard deviation of o 08_5 ppm. The NIST sample is listed as 11.6 ppm. Does your method give a statistically valid value at the 95% confidence level?

Explanation / Answer

For the given data

analysis of copper

number of reading = 5

mean = 12.17 ppm

standard deviation = 0.085 ppm

at 95% confidence level the value range would be = 12.06446 and 12.27554

So, the NISTsample listed as 11.6 ppm does not fall in the given range and method does not give a valid statistical value.
